Smyrna Turf Conditions

Smyrna's combination of dense clay and urban drainage patterns means standard grass struggles. Spring rains don't percolate the way they should, leaving puddles that encourage algae and bacterial growth—not ideal when your dog spends hours playing outside. Our pet-turf systems include engineered base layers that solve this, letting water drain straight through instead of pooling on top. Cobb County's summer heat is another factor. Real grass thins out and goes dormant; synthetic turf stays green and functional from March through November. Shade coverage varies significantly depending on location—homes near Vinings tend to have mature trees that block afternoon sun, while Market Village properties often sit more exposed. We assess this during the consultation because it affects drainage requirements and UV resistance specs. Most residential yards in Smyrna range from 1,500 to 4,000 square feet, which makes pet turf a practical investment rather than an overwhelming one. Installation typically takes 3–5 days depending on soil prep and whether we're dealing with an existing lawn or hardscape removal.

Frequently Asked Questions

Will pet turf handle Cobb County's clay and spring flooding?

Yes. That clay is actually why pet turf works so well here. We install a permeable base system that sits on top of the compacted soil, allowing water to drain down and away instead of collecting. Your yard won't have those muddy patches or soggy spots where bacteria breed. It's especially valuable during Smyrna's wet springs.

Do Smyrna HOAs allow artificial pet turf?

Most do, especially when it comes to pet-specific installations. We've worked with multiple subdivisions in Vinings and the Market Village area that approve it once they see the finished product. We recommend checking your specific covenant documents, but modern pet turf looks natural enough that HOA concerns are rare nowadays.

How long does pet turf last in Georgia's heat and humidity?

Our systems are rated for 12–15 years under typical residential use, and Smyrna's climate actually isn't as harsh as parts of south Georgia. Heat and humidity don't degrade synthetic fiber the way they do natural grass. You'll get consistent performance through summer and beyond.

Can you install pet turf if I have trees in my yard?

Absolutely. Shade from mature trees—common in Vinings neighborhoods—doesn't affect synthetic turf the way it stresses real grass. Installation is straightforward around tree roots as long as there's accessible soil. We work around existing landscaping and hardscape without issue.
